5 Hamilton County Elec Coop Assn Harmon Electric Assn Inc Heart of Electric Coop HILCO Electric Cooperative, Inc Houston County Elec Coop Inc J-A-C Electric Coop Inc Jackson Electric Coop, Inc Jasper-Newton Elec Coop, Inc Karnes Electric Coop Inc Lamar County Elec Coop Assn Lamb County Electric Coop, Inc Lea County Electric Coop, Inc Lighthouse Electric Coop, Inc Lyntegar Electric Coop, Inc Magic Valley Electric Coop Inc Medina Electric Coop, Inc Mid-South Electric Coop Assn Navarro County Elec Coop, Inc Navasota Valley Elec Coop, Inc North Plains Electric Coop Inc Nueces Electric Coop, Inc Panola-Harrison Elec Coop, Inc Pedernales Electric Coop, Inc Rio Grande Electric Coop, Inc Rita Blanca Electric Coop, Inc Rusk County Electric Coop, Inc Sam Houston Electric Coop Inc San Bernard Electric Coop, Inc San Patricio Electric Coop Inc South Plains Electric Coop Inc Southwest Arkansas E C C Southwest Rural Elec Assn Inc Southwest Elec Coop, Inc Southwestern Electric Coop Inc Swisher Electric Coop, Inc Taylor Electric Coop Inc Tri-County Electric Coop, Inc Tri-County Electric Coop, Inc Trinity Valley Elec Coop Inc United Electric Coop Service Inc Upshur Rural Elec Coop Corp Victoria Electric Coop, Inc Wharton County Elec Coop, Inc Wise Electric Coop Inc Wood County Electric Coop, Inc * Note for Investor-Owned Utilities and Retail Electric Providers (REPs): Retail choice began January 1, 2002 in the ERCOT region of. Major Investor-owned utilities in the ERCOT region of offer retail choice and no longer report sales or revenue to ultimate customers. Their customers are considered full-service customers of
6 REPs, which are classified by the Energy Information Administration as power marketers. The REPs bill customers for full service and then pay the IOU for the delivery portion. Source: U.S. Department of Energy, Energy Information Administration, Form EIA-861, 2009 data. Prepared December 2010 by the American Public Power Association, Department of Statistical Analysis. Revenue per kilowatt hour data represent full-service sales only.
